A woman who tried to kill her two-month-old son with a knife was arrested in Kuban

A court in the Krasnodar Territory, at the request of the investigation, arrested for two months a 32-year-old local woman who tried to kill her two-month-old son with a knife. This was announced on March 21 by the joint press service of the courts of the region.
The woman is accused of committing a crime under Part 3, Article 30, paragraph "b" of Part 2 of Article 105 of the Criminal Code of the Russian Federation ("Attempted crime", "Intentional infliction of death to a minor"). It was established that the child's mother, while at home, stabbed the baby at least seven times in the abdomen.
"The defendant was unable to commit the murder, as her actions were stopped by her father. At the hearing, the accused did not object to satisfying the investigation's request," the department's Telegram channel noted.
The defendant will remain in custody until May 20.
Earlier on March 20, the Investigative Committee of Russia for the Krasnodar Territory reported that in the city of Kurganinsk, a woman stabbed her two-month-old son, trying to kill him. The injured child is under the supervision of doctors in the hospital, he is receiving medical care. A criminal case has been opened into attempted murder.
